A scaffold is constructed by placing two supports under a 13 ft, 9 in (a) board weighing 84 lbs. The supports are each 2 ft, 8 in (b) from their respective ends. Two painters stand on the board; one weighs 158 lbs and stands 4 ft, 11 in (c) from the left end of the board. Where must the 222 lbs painter stand so that each support carries the same weight? (express your distance in feet from the right end of the board (d).)please help!! thanks(:
Total weight = 222 + 158 + 84 = 464 lb So, each support must carry 232 lbs Working in inches: Take moment about Right hand end Board is assumed to be uniform - CG is at the center (232 x 32) + (232 x 133) = (158 x 106) + ( 84 x 82.5 ) +(222 x d)7424 + 30856 = 16748 + 6930 + 222d 222d = 14602 d = 65.77 inches Distance of 222 lb painter should be 5ft 5.77inches from Right end

Inspection and acceptance1) the relevant provisions on inspection of steel pipesSteel pipes, fasteners, safety nets and other products must have a certificate of quality.All components must have quality inspection report, steel material inspection method must comply with the national standard "metal tensile test method" (GB/T228) the relevant provisions of the quality should be consistent with the "carbon structural steel" (GB/T700) regulations Q235. a steel.The surface of the steel pipe shall be smooth and free of cracks, scars, delamination, dislocation, hard bending, burrs, indentation and deep scratches.The outer diameter of steel pipe 48mm allowable deviation is 0.5mm; the thickness of the wall 3.5mm allowable deviation of.0.5mm; steel pipe surface cutting oblique deviation 1.7mm;

improper design of formwork and scaffolding, not adequate braces and supports, improper handling, corrosion of material is several factor of formwork and scaffolding failure. it is estimated that more than 3000 accidents involving falls from scaffolds and 30 fatalities
Well, it seems you came close to answering your question. But are falls a scaffolding failure? For me failure means that the scaffolding sagged or fell - which may result in injuries with or without falling as when the failing scaffolding falls on a worker on the ground. I would think that major causes of failure as I defined it would be inadequate or failed attachments to the building and failure of ground support for the structure.
